The Division of Corrections was created under the Board of Commissioners of State Institutions in 1957. In 1969, the Division of Corrections became part of the Department of Health and Rehabilitative Services. The Correctional Organization Act of 1975 later created the Department of Offender Rehabilitation through the transfer of the Division of Corrections from the Department of Health and Rehabilitative Services and responsibility for field supervision from the Parole and Probation Commission. In July 1978 the name changed from Department of Offender Rehabilitation to Department of Corrections.
